Warning Signs

When is a Rialto garage floor slab past repairing?

Uneven cracks across slabs

Hairline fractures that widen into offset steps indicate subgrade settlement beneath the garage. When one side drops lower than the other, vehicles bump over the edge and widen the fracture. Patching offset cracks fails quickly because the unsupported soil underneath keeps moving.

Settlement on wash cobble

Many tract properties built during the 1970s sit on uncompacted alluvial wash dirt with rounded river stone. As heavy SUVs and work trucks park in the same stalls daily, this unstable ground shifts down four inches or more, snapping unreinforced concrete pads along wheel tracks.

Flaking and powdery dusting

A dusty chalky surface looks like an easy cosmetic sweep, but it reveals a failed water to cement ratio during the original pour. Moisture rising from bare dirt breaks down the weak cream layer over twelve months, allowing motor oil to soak straight into the porous matrix below.

Ponding near the sill plate

Water collecting near perimeter walls rots framing and drywall anchors when slabs lose their drainage slope. Over three to six months, trapped moisture migrates into wood studs and foundation footings, turning a simple floor replacement into a structural framing repair project.

Standard Scope

What Every Rialto Garage Floor Build Includes

A garage slab lasts decades only when base stability, vapor barriers, and tied steel reinforcement are completed to structural engineering standards before mixed concrete ever arrives on your Rialto street.

Complete tear out

We break out cracked slabs using hydraulic equipment and haul all debris away to approved regional recycling centers.

Subgrade soil inspection

We test subgrade density across the garage footprint, excavating soft alluvial wash pockets down six inches if they fail.

Compacted class two base

Four inches of crushed class two aggregate is compacted to eliminate void spaces that cause slab settlement under trucks.

Specified design mix

We place four thousand pound per square inch concrete as standard, with higher early strength mixes available on request.

Isolation joint borders

Foam expansion material lines all foundation stems and wooden sill plates to prevent stress cracks as the house settles.

Chaired steel rebar grid

Steel rebar tied on two foot centers is elevated on chairs, doubling tensile load capacity compared to unreinforced pads.

Thorough site clean up

Forms are stripped, concrete splatters are scrubbed from stems, and the surrounding driveway is swept clean of all dust.

Written build warranty

Every garage pour comes with a written workmanship guarantee against defects in how it was built covering our crew work.

Local Ground

What a Garage Floor in Rialto Has to Answer

Alluvial wash subgrades dropping four inches and multi vehicle households averaging 4.25 people demand garage concrete built for heavy structural loading.

Rialto sits directly on alluvial flood deposits spreading south from the San Gabriel and San Bernardino mountains. Soil records from the USDA Web Soil Survey show coarse sandy loam interspersed with loose river cobbles across our residential neighborhoods. When heavy work trucks and passenger trailers park on unanchored slabs poured over this native dirt, subgrade stones shift unevenly. Without a compacted four inch crushed rock base, slabs fracture along load paths.

  • What moves the cost of a Rialto garage floor?

    Square footage and subgrade stability are the primary factors that determine your estimate. If your existing slab cracked because of shifting alluvial soil, excavation must go deeper to place four inches of compacted crushed rock. Thickness choices between four and five inches, the gauge of rebar specified, and site accessibility for concrete trucks also adjust the final written figure.

  • How long does a garage floor pour take in Rialto?

    A standard two car garage slab takes two to three working days from demolition to the final trowel finish. Tight side yard access or broken concrete requiring heavy jackhammers can add an extra day of preparation before pouring. Once the slab is placed, homeowners must allow seven full curing days before driving passenger vehicles onto the surface to prevent premature load stress.

  • Do I need a permit for a garage floor in Rialto?

    Yes, interior structural slab replacements require a building permit in Rialto. We pull and manage all required documentation directly through the City of Rialto Building Division so the homeowner avoids counter queues. Outdoor flatwork like minor walkways does not need this permit, but structural floor slabs supporting parked vehicles require official inspection.

  • When is the best time for garage floors in Rialto?

    Late autumn and early spring offer the ideal weather window for casting garage slabs in Rialto. Mild temperatures around 70 degrees prevent the surface from drying out too rapidly, avoiding shrinkage fractures. Pouring during 100 degree summer afternoons or Santa Ana wind events accelerates evaporation, forcing the crew to wet cure the slab for additional days to prevent surface checking.

  • Which materials and equipment do you work with?

    We pour four thousand psi commercial ready mixed concrete supplied by regional batch plants, reinforced with grade sixty deformed steel rebar. For subgrade prep, we operate reversible plate compactors to consolidate alluvial soil and crushed rock base thoroughly. Premium moisture vapor retarders like Stego Wrap are available when homeowners plan to coat the floor with decorative epoxy.
